I guess I should chime in and tell the back story to this whole thing. It all started when I was studying one night and John came in and said, "Chris we should promise the team we'll shave our heads if we medal at two regionals as motivation for the team to do well," and I was very resistant to the idea. However he kept bugging me, and finally I did some mental math (I've been in FIRST for 6 years won a medal once) so it seemed like a pretty safe bet. So I agreed to it just to get him to leave me alone.

Next thing I knew the bet was sent out in an email to the whole team, I still wasn't that nervous. Then once the team silvered at FLR they started to get into. I kept hearing things like "one more" from everyone, and as you can see from the pictures even Joel got into it calling first dibs on my head if we got another medal.

The rest as they say is history. It was definately good for team, I was surprised by how into it everyone got. The chance to see both JVN and I bald was an amazing motivational tactic. But it was well worth it we had a great team this year, an amazing season, and I for one know that I'm going to miss everyone who won't be back next year both college and high school.

The best quote of the night was when John was asked if he had any last words, he looked at the sky and said, “Please God let it grow back."

Ahh the things we do for FIRST.
